Computer Vision Basics: A Beginner's Guide In 2023

Introduction:

Computer Vision is a rapidly growing field of research that deals with enabling computers to interpret and analyze images or videos from the physical world. 


The technology is used in various applications, from self-driving cars to medical imaging. This beginner's guide provides an overview of Computer Vision, its applications, how it works in 2023, and the challenges facing the technology.


What is Computer Vision?

Computer Vision is the field of study that enables computers to interpret and understand visual data from the physical world. The goal is to develop mathematical algorithms that enable computers to extract meaningful information from images or videos. These algorithms enable computers to recognize patterns, objects, and other features in images or videos.


Applications of Computer Vision:

Computer Vision has many applications in various industries, including healthcare, security, entertainment, and more. Here are some of the most common applications of computer vision:


1. Object Detection and Recognition: 

Computer Vision algorithms enable computers to detect and recognize objects in real-time from digital images or videos. This technology is used in self-driving cars, security systems, and more.


2. Image and Video Analysis: 

Computer Vision algorithms analyze and extract information from images and videos, which is useful in various applications such as medical imaging, surveillance, and more.


3. Augmented Reality: 

Computer Vision is used in augmented reality applications to superimpose digital objects onto the real world. 



This technology is used in gaming, marketing, and more.


How Does Computer Vision Work?


Computer Vision works by developing mathematical algorithms that enable computers to interpret and understand visual data. Here are the steps involved in Computer Vision:


1. Image Acquisition: 

The first step in Computer Vision is to acquire the digital image or video data. This can be done using various devices such as cameras or scanners.


2. Pre-processing: 

The next step is to pre-process the data by removing any noise or unwanted information. This can involve techniques such as filtering, image enhancement, and more.


3. Feature Extraction: 

Once the data has been pre-processed, Computer Vision algorithms extract features from the data. These features can include edges, corners, color gradients, and more.


4. Object Recognition: 

The algorithms use the extracted features to identify objects within the image or video. 



This can be done using techniques such as template matching, machine learning, and more.


5. Decision Making: 

The final stage involves making decisions based on the identified objects and patterns. This can involve various techniques such as classification, clustering, and more.


Challenges in Computer Vision:


Despite the significant advancements in Computer Vision technology, there are still several challenges that need to be overcome. Here we are facing several of the very most common challenges:


1. Data Quality: 

The accuracy of Computer Vision algorithms is heavily reliant on the quality of the input data. Poor quality data can result in inaccurate results, making it challenging to develop robust algorithms.


2. Limited Understanding: 

Machines still have a limited understanding of the world around them, despite advancements in Computer Vision technology. The ability of machines to interpret and understand visual data is still limited compared to human perception.


3. Real-Time Processing: 

Real-time processing is crucial in many applications of Computer Vision, which requires fast and efficient algorithms. 



Developing algorithms that can process large amounts of data in real-time is still a challenge in Computer Vision.


Current State of Computer Vision:

In recent years, there have been significant advancements in Computer Vision technology. Deep learning techniques, particularly Convolutional Neural Networks, have enabled Computer Vision algorithms to achieve remarkable accuracy in object detection, image segmentation, and other applications. In 2023, we can expect to see more advancements in Computer Vision, particularly in the areas of real


Conclusion:

Computer Vision is a fascinating field that has enormous potential in various applications. From healthcare to self-driving cars, Computer Vision technology has already made significant contributions to society. In 2023, we can expect to see more advancements in this technology, particularly in the areas of real-time processing and machine understanding of the world.



As a beginner, it's important to understand the basics of Computer Vision, its applications, and how it works. By understanding these fundamentals, you can develop a better understanding of this technology's potential and its limitations. With further research and development, Computer Vision technology can continue to transform various industries and improve our lives.


NOTE:

                Thank you for reading this blog post on Computer Vision. We hope that this beginner's guide has provided you with a basic understanding of the field, its applications, and how it works. The technology is continually evolving, and there is still much to learn and explore in Computer Vision. We encourage you to continue your exploration of this exciting field and stay up-to-date with the latest developments.





Thank you for reading this post and continue your happy exploring Related to "Artificial Intelligence" Such as,

Artificial Intelligence and Machine Learning for Beginner's

Future of AI and ML In 2023

Ethics and Bias of AI

If you Like to Explore the Other Trending Technology Related Topics?

Click On:

👇👇👇👇👇👇👇👇👇👇

tthinkerz.blogspot.com


Post a Comment

Previous Post Next Post